Air-emissions sources in Faribault County, Minnesota

Every stationary source in Faribault County, Minnesota that holds a Clean Air Act permit or is otherwise tracked by an air agency — planned, under construction, operating, seasonal or temporarily closed. Sources EPA records as permanently closed are not listed.

By emissions classification in Faribault County

A source’s classification is the size band its potential emissions put it in: a major source is large enough to need a Title V operating permit, a synthetic minor has accepted limits to stay below that line, and a minor source sits below it outright.

Inspections in Faribault County, by year

A compliance evaluation is the on-site or file review a state, local or federal air agency records against a permitted source.
